The breaker in our Marlet gateway trips after five consecutive upstream failures and stays open for ten minutes. If a release is blocked and Quillhawk has confirmed recovery, you can force-close the breaker from the release console rather than waiting out the cooldown. The force-close action is gated: it requires release-manager privileges and a manual confirmation step. At the confirmation prompt, enter the recovery passphrase shown below.

strongbox words: oliael-gilax-lamael

Subject: Handover — zero-downtime schema migrations

Welcome aboard. As of next Monday, ownership of the Drelling platform's zero-downtime migration process is transferring to a new lead. This covers the expand-and-contract playbook, the dual-write tooling, and the pre-migration review that every schema change must pass before it touches production. Until you complete the onboarding walkthrough, do not author or approve migrations yourself. Any migration plan you draft should be submitted for review to the new owner named below.

approver of hahog-hahap = Ulaath Praael

Alert: BounceGrove processor backlog exceeds threshold. Fires when the bounce-classification queue holds more than 50,000 unprocessed messages for 10 minutes. Usually caused by a stuck classifier worker or a malformed provider webhook payload wedging the parser. Restarting the worker pool clears most cases; escalate if the backlog regrows within an hour. Triage steps are maintained on the internal page below.

runbook for tagug-hafog: https://jira.lumiclabs.internal/projects/pages/pages/9773c0d8

Night-shift staff: Floor 4 of the Tellhaven Building opens this week. After 21:00, access is via the rear stairwell only; the lifts are locked out overnight during the settling period. Complete a walk-through of the new floor once per shift and log it. The stairwell keypad accepts the code below.

badge for yahop-fawep: bdg-XBKXI-68071